PowerBuilder程序设计

PowerBuilder程序设计 pdf epub mobi txt 电子书 下载 2026

出版者:
作者:
出品人:
页数:297
译者:
出版时间:2009-12
价格:24.00元
装帧:
isbn号码:9787040283150
丛书系列:
图书标签:
  • PowerBuilder
  • PB
  • 程序设计
  • 开发
  • 数据库
  • 客户端/服务器
  • Visual Basic
  • 软件工程
  • 编程入门
  • 经典教材
想要找书就要到 小哈图书下载中心
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

《PowerBuilder程序设计(第2版)》内容简介:PowerBuilder是美国Sybase公司推出的一个使用方便、易于开发复杂应用系统的数据库前端开发工具。利用PowerBuilder所提供的丰富的开发工具,可以较容易地开发大型数据库应用系统。PowerBuilder自投人市场以来,就以其独特的体系结构和强大的开发功能受到广大开发人员的欢迎。《PowerBuilder程序设计(第2版)》遵循PowerBuilder应用程序的开发步骤,分别对应用对象、窗口对象、数据窗口对象、菜单对象、用户对象和用户事件进行了介绍,对这些对象的创建、属性设置、典型事件脚本进行了详细的讲解;由于PowerBuilder是优秀的数据库前端开发工具,《PowerBuilder程序设计(第2版)》中对数据库、表、视图、游标及嵌入式SQL语言也进行了详细的讲解;对PowerBuilder的高级应用,如.NET应用程序设计也进行了讲解;对应用程序的调试、编译和发布进行了讲解。本教材力求突出其实用性,每一部分都围绕“图书销售管理系统”案例进行介绍,通过操作练习,将一个实际项目的完整开发过程详细地介绍给读者,通过对应用对象、窗口对象、菜单对象、数据窗口对象、用户对象、用户事件等典型编程,使读者掌握使用PowerBuilder开发实际项目的关键技术。《PowerBuilder程序设计(第2版)》内容丰富,讲解循序渐进、深入浅出,案例完整、实用,可作为高等院校计算机及相关专业学生的教材或参考书,也可供各种培训机构使用,对软件开发人员有一定参考价值。

《数据库系统原理与实践》 (一本深入浅出、紧贴前沿的数据库技术权威指南) --- 图书概述 《数据库系统原理与实践》 并非关注特定应用程序开发工具的书籍,而是系统地、全面地探讨支撑现代信息系统的核心技术——数据库系统。本书旨在为读者构建坚实的理论基础,并提供丰富的实践指导,帮助他们从数据结构、数据模型到高级查询优化、分布式事务处理等各个维度,全面掌握数据库技术的精髓。 本书内容涵盖了关系代数、SQL语言的高级特性、数据库设计范式、事务的ACID特性、并发控制机制(如两阶段锁定)、恢复技术(如日志和检查点)以及面向对象、半结构化数据(如XML/JSON)的处理方法。它不仅仅是一本教科书,更是一部面向专业开发人员、系统架构师以及数据库管理员(DBA)的实用参考手册。 第一部分:理论基石与数据建模 第一章:数据管理系统的演进与核心概念 本章追溯了数据管理技术从早期的文件系统到当前复杂数据库管理系统(DBMS)的演进历程。详细阐述了数据、信息、知识与元数据的区别与联系,并引入了数据独立性(物理和逻辑)的核心概念,解释了为什么需要DBMS。此外,本章会清晰界定数据库、数据库系统和数据库管理系统的三者关系,为后续学习奠定概念框架。 第二章:数据模型:概念与逻辑 本章是理论的起点,深入剖析了主要的数据模型。重点讲解实体-联系(E-R)模型,包括实体、属性、联系的定义、基数和约束的表示方法。随后,将重点介绍如何将E-R图转换为逻辑模型,特别是关系模型的严格定义,包括域、元组、关系(表)的数学定义,以及主键、外键、候选键的唯一性与参照完整性约束的实现。 第三章:关系代数与元组演算 为理解SQL的底层逻辑,本章详细介绍了关系代数的五种基本操作(选择、投影、并、差、笛卡尔积)及五种组合操作(交、除、连接)。通过大量的例子演示如何使用代数表达式来表达复杂的数据查询。同时,引入元组关系演算和域关系演算,为形式化验证查询的正确性提供理论工具。 第四章:规范化理论与数据库设计 数据库设计的核心在于减少冗余和避免更新异常。本章系统讲解了函数依赖的定义、闭包的计算,并详细推导了范式的层级:从第一范式(1NF)到BCNF(巴斯-科德范式)的推导过程,解释了为什么BCNF是更强的设计标准。最后,探讨3NF与BCNF在实际应用中的权衡,并介绍分解算法的无损连接与保持函数依赖的性质。 第二部分:查询语言与实现 第五章:标准SQL详解:数据定义与操作 本章聚焦于SQL(结构化查询语言)的实践应用。详细讲解DDL(数据定义语言)中的`CREATE`、`ALTER`、`DROP`语句,以及DML(数据操作语言)中的`INSERT`、`UPDATE`、`DELETE`。重点深入解析`SELECT`语句的高级特性,包括子查询(嵌套查询)、集合操作、视图(View)的创建与限制,以及标准SQL中的连接(JOIN)类型及其性能考量。 第六章:过程化SQL与存储过程 为实现复杂的业务逻辑和提高数据库访问效率,本章介绍数据库厂商特定的过程化扩展,如PL/SQL或T-SQL的基础结构。内容包括变量的声明、控制流语句(IF-THEN-ELSE、循环结构)、游标(Cursor)的使用、预编译语句(Prepared Statements)的概念,以及如何封装存储过程(Stored Procedures)和函数(Functions)来管理业务逻辑。 第七章:查询处理与优化 本章揭示DBMS如何高效地执行用户的查询请求。首先介绍查询处理的三个阶段:查询分解、查询优化和查询执行。重点深入查询优化器的工作原理,包括成本模型的建立、查询树的转换,以及查询执行计划的生成。会详细分析索引(B+树、Hash索引)对查询性能的决定性影响,并讨论连接算法(嵌套循环、哈希连接、合并连接)的选择策略。 第三部分:事务管理与并发控制 第八章:事务的可靠性保证 本章阐述了事务(Transaction)这一核心概念。详细解释事务的四大特性:原子性(Atomicity)、一致性(Consistency)、隔离性(Isolation)和持久性(Durability),即ACID特性。重点分析持久性是如何通过Write-Ahead Logging (WAL)和检查点机制来实现的,并讲解了系统故障、介质故障恢复的基本流程。 第九章:并发控制机制 多个事务同时执行可能导致数据不一致。本章系统介绍解决并发问题的各种技术。从最基础的封锁(Locking)协议(共享锁、排他锁)开始,深入讲解两阶段锁定(2PL)及其改进(严格2PL)。随后,探讨更先进的无锁或乐观并发控制方法,如时间戳排序(Timestamp Ordering)和多版本并发控制(MVCC)的原理与优势。 第四部分:高级主题与前沿趋势 第十章:数据库的体系结构与存储结构 本章从系统实现的角度审视DBMS的内部结构。讲解了三级模式架构(外模式、概念模式、内模式)。详细描述数据如何在磁盘、缓存和主存之间流动,包括页(Page)的概念、缓冲管理池的替换策略(如LRU),以及数据如何物理地存储在磁盘上,例如堆文件组织和索引文件的组织方式。 第十一章:面向对象与非关系型数据库 随着数据类型的多样化,本章探讨关系模型的局限性。详细介绍面向对象数据库(OODBMS)的概念,包括对象标识符(OID)和复杂对象。随后,将重点转向当前热门的NoSQL范式,区分键值存储(Key-Value)、文档数据库(Document)、列族数据库(Column-Family)和图数据库(Graph Database)的适用场景、优缺点及其CAP理论的指导意义。 第十二章:分布式数据库系统 本章关注数据分布带来的挑战与机遇。讲解数据分布的基本策略(分片、复制)。深入分析分布式事务的复杂性,特别是两阶段提交(2PC)协议的工作流程和其固有的阻塞问题。探讨分布式查询的优化,以及如何保证数据在网络分区下的最终一致性。 --- 本书的特色 1. 理论与实践的完美融合: 每介绍一个理论概念,都配有如何将其应用于实际系统设计和SQL编写的案例分析。 2. 面向底层的深入解析: 不满足于停留在应用层,本书深入讲解了查询优化器、事务日志和锁管理器等底层机制的实现逻辑。 3. 紧跟技术前沿: 涵盖了传统关系模型之外的NoSQL、分布式事务等现代数据管理的热点议题,确保读者知识体系的完整性。 4. 严格的数学基础: 采用严谨的数学语言来定义关系代数和范式,帮助读者建立对数据一致性和正确性的深刻理解,而非停留在CRUD操作的层面。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 qciss.net All Rights Reserved. 小哈图书下载中心 版权所有